I stayed in a four bed female bunk room. I had a great experience.||The room: Had AC, generous sized locker drawers that use the room/bed key card. Slight faff to put sheet on top bed but okay (note if you have mobility issues definitely book bottom bunk). The beds each had a light, slide to put things, and a charging port. Would’ve liked a curtain rail as an added bonus. Room was clean and had access to balcony.||The bathroom: the women’s bathroom could often be packed. Not the biggest fan of slightly see through doors but that seems to be normal in Greece. The bathroom was very clean and modern. Would’ve liked a lock on showers with changing room rather than a curtain but no biggie. You can hire towels from the front desk.||Common areas: kitchens were good, water drinkable, had nice common area and pool although I’ll admit to not really using these areas. Big boards with activities and a WhatsApp group.||Location: easy 5-10 minute walk into town. Try the Red Jane bakery for brekkie/coffee nearby.||Baggage: they have a locker room although anyone could walk in, it’s not secure which I wasn’t a fan of, again seems to be standard in Greece. They do have secure lockers for precious good like laptops however if you ask.||Overall: while as mentioned could improve a few things, that’s just me being picky after staying in lots of hostels. This is definitely one of the better hostels I’ve stayed in and deserves the high rating as a result. Helpful staff, easy check in, nice rooms.
